Popular Fulton County employee dies after tragic work accident

FULTON COUNTY, Georgia.A high-ranking Fulton County employee died Monday following a tragic workplace accident, the county said in a statement Friday.

William “Will” Ray Wilson worked for more than eight years as a senior foreman for the Department of Public Works.

Robb Pitts, chairman of the Fulton County Board of Commissioners, described him as a valued friend and colleague.

“Our thoughts are with the Wilson family and our entire Public Works team during this difficult time,” Pitts said.

Mr. Wilson leaves behind his wife, Janet Coats Wilson, his daughter, Lee Bradley, two grandchildren, and numerous friends and colleagues. Those who knew him best said he enjoyed spending time outdoors and especially enjoyed fishing.

Wilson's funeral will be held on September 17 at 1 p.m. at the Episcopal Church of the Epiphany on Ponce de Leon Avenue NE, followed by a reception.

In lieu of flowers, Wilson's family asks that donations be made in his name to Trout Unlimited or CAST For Kids, an organization that connects volunteers who love fishing with children with special needs and supports their families.
